高維混沌流密碼的設(shè)計(jì)、分析及應(yīng)用研究
發(fā)布時(shí)間:2020-08-15 16:33
【摘要】:混沌密碼學(xué)作為一門混沌理論與密碼學(xué)交叉融合的學(xué)科,經(jīng)過國(guó)內(nèi)外學(xué)者們近30年的研究和探索,已經(jīng)在圖像加密、Hash函數(shù)、數(shù)字水印等信息安全領(lǐng)域取得了一定的成果。但相比于傳統(tǒng)密碼學(xué),混沌密碼學(xué)目前還處于發(fā)展初期,離成熟的實(shí)際應(yīng)用還有很長(zhǎng)一段距離,相關(guān)的理論研究尚不成熟,也鮮有普遍接受的行業(yè)標(biāo)準(zhǔn)或國(guó)際標(biāo)準(zhǔn)。如何設(shè)計(jì)一個(gè)安全高效的混沌密碼系統(tǒng)并將其具體應(yīng)用依然是當(dāng)今熱點(diǎn)研究課題之一。為此,本論文進(jìn)一步研究高維混沌流密碼的設(shè)計(jì)、分析及應(yīng)用,具體工作如下:1.提出了一種基于混沌的兩級(jí)視頻加密算法,并在ARM平臺(tái)上實(shí)現(xiàn)。首先,構(gòu)造一個(gè)在整數(shù)范圍[1,N-1]內(nèi)滿足1-1滿射的8維離散時(shí)間混沌映射,將其用于對(duì)每幀視頻的像素位置進(jìn)行置亂加密;然后,設(shè)計(jì)一個(gè)用于對(duì)RGB三基色像素值加解密的8維離散時(shí)間超混沌系統(tǒng);最后,在ARM嵌入式平臺(tái)上實(shí)現(xiàn)包括發(fā)送端、接收端和實(shí)際信道傳輸在內(nèi)的整套視頻保密通信系統(tǒng),并給出相關(guān)實(shí)驗(yàn)結(jié)果和安全性能分析結(jié)果。2.提出了一種多用戶視頻混沌保密通信方案并在智能手機(jī)實(shí)現(xiàn)。在發(fā)送端,通過嵌入混沌加密算法到MJPG-steamer源碼中實(shí)現(xiàn)加密和壓縮編碼的同時(shí)進(jìn)行。然后,將加密和壓縮編碼后的視頻數(shù)據(jù)通過無線遠(yuǎn)距離傳輸?shù)街悄苁謾C(jī)客戶端。最后,在運(yùn)行Android操作系統(tǒng)的智能手機(jī)客戶端,實(shí)現(xiàn)視頻數(shù)據(jù)的解壓縮和解密。實(shí)驗(yàn)表明,這可作為混沌保密通信未來在智能手機(jī)或其他移動(dòng)設(shè)備上實(shí)際應(yīng)用的一個(gè)很好范例。3.研究了一種基于明文信息塊控制的單向混沌Hash函數(shù)構(gòu)造方法。該方法由以下三個(gè)步驟組成:(1)針對(duì)八維離散時(shí)間超混沌系統(tǒng),分別設(shè)計(jì)一個(gè)常參數(shù)標(biāo)稱矩陣和一個(gè)變參數(shù)標(biāo)稱矩陣;(2)將輸入的明文信息塊進(jìn)行轉(zhuǎn)換,作為混沌系統(tǒng)標(biāo)稱矩陣元素之間切換的切換矩陣;(3)用混沌系統(tǒng)的迭代輸出值計(jì)算出Hash值。數(shù)值仿真結(jié)果證明該方法的可行性和有效性。4.分析了一種混沌自同步流密碼算法的安全性能。根據(jù)選擇密文攻擊,在不變常數(shù)密文的驅(qū)動(dòng)下,該混沌系統(tǒng)的解密混沌迭代方程退化為線性迭代方程,并很快進(jìn)入穩(wěn)定狀態(tài)。為此,提出一種基于選擇密文攻擊的單密鑰破譯算法,首先利用多幀選擇密文獲取對(duì)應(yīng)的多組明密文對(duì),然后利用其中一組明密文對(duì)獲取單個(gè)密鑰可能取值的集合,最后在該集合中找出能同時(shí)滿足多組明密文對(duì)的唯一元素,該元素即為密鑰的估計(jì)值。實(shí)驗(yàn)結(jié)果表明,在只有一個(gè)密鑰未知而其它密鑰均已知的條件下,提出的破譯算法能將大部分密鑰分別準(zhǔn)確地破譯出來,證明明了提出破譯算法的有效性。5.提出了一種針對(duì)采用混沌變量的低8位加密并且將密文反饋到混沌系統(tǒng)中的八維自同步混沌流密碼的分析方法。首先,根據(jù)已知明文攻擊和分別征服攻擊,通過適當(dāng)設(shè)置64種不同的初始條件,能將參數(shù)a1i,a2i,a3i(i = 1,2…,8)破譯出來;然后,結(jié)合選擇密文攻擊和分別征服攻擊,選取密文全部等于“0”,使得原混沌方程退化為線性方程,通過設(shè)置適當(dāng)?shù)某跏紬l件,只需4次迭代運(yùn)算,便可破譯出參數(shù)a4i,a5i,a6i,a7i,a8i(i = 4,5,6,7,8)。最后,在原有混沌密碼算法的基礎(chǔ)上,有針對(duì)性地提出了改進(jìn)型方案,并對(duì)其安全性能進(jìn)行了簡(jiǎn)要的分析。
【學(xué)位授予單位】:廣東工業(yè)大學(xué)
【學(xué)位級(jí)別】:博士
【學(xué)位授予年份】:2018
【分類號(hào)】:TN918.1
【圖文】:
圖1-3位置置亂與混沌流密碼相結(jié)合的加密算法模型逡逑Fig.邋1-3邋Model邋of邋position邋scrambling邋combined邋with邋chaotic邋steam邋cipher逡逑與混沌同步密碼算法相比,混沌自同步流密碼算法能使得加密端和解密端混沌迭逡逑代方程實(shí)現(xiàn)自同步,保證誤差的有限傳播,因而更具有實(shí)際應(yīng)用價(jià)值。而在加密模型逡逑中用到的混l枺鞠低秤剎捎玫臀齏肯低橙紓裕澹睿粲成、}x澹睿錚鈑成浜停蹋錚紓椋螅簦椋閿成淶儒義瞎傻講捎酶呶煦縵低場(chǎng)T蛟謨冢臀煦縵低車畝ρХ匠討薪鲇校齷蟶馘義希村義
本文編號(hào):2794365
【學(xué)位授予單位】:廣東工業(yè)大學(xué)
【學(xué)位級(jí)別】:博士
【學(xué)位授予年份】:2018
【分類號(hào)】:TN918.1
【圖文】:
圖1-3位置置亂與混沌流密碼相結(jié)合的加密算法模型逡逑Fig.邋1-3邋Model邋of邋position邋scrambling邋combined邋with邋chaotic邋steam邋cipher逡逑與混沌同步密碼算法相比,混沌自同步流密碼算法能使得加密端和解密端混沌迭逡逑代方程實(shí)現(xiàn)自同步,保證誤差的有限傳播,因而更具有實(shí)際應(yīng)用價(jià)值。而在加密模型逡逑中用到的混l枺鞠低秤剎捎玫臀齏肯低橙紓裕澹睿粲成、}x澹睿錚鈑成浜停蹋錚紓椋螅簦椋閿成淶儒義瞎傻講捎酶呶煦縵低場(chǎng)T蛟謨冢臀煦縵低車畝ρХ匠討薪鲇校齷蟶馘義希村義
本文編號(hào):2794365
本文鏈接:http://sikaile.net/kejilunwen/xinxigongchenglunwen/2794365.html
最近更新
教材專著